Born: 14 September 1664 in Lyme, Connecticut Colony

Maternal grandparents: William BRIGGS , Mary UNKNOWN (COOK?)


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Hannah  married  Thomas CHAMPION 23 August 1682 in Lyme, Connecticut Colony .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Thomas CHAMPION  was born abt. 1656 in Old Saybrook, Connecticut, USA (Saybrook Colony).  Thomas died April 1704 in Lyme, Connecticut, USA (East Saybrook).  Thomas was the child of Henry CHAMPION and Sarah BENNETT.

Hannah BROCKWAY died 2 March 1750 in Lyme, Crown Colony of Connecticut .
